This was an interesting comment:

“In addition, there are other financing options through customers that may bring their own chips to be installed in our data centers and suppliers who may lease their chips rather than sell them,” Kehring said. “Both of these options enable Oracle to synchronize our payments with our receipts and borrow substantially less than most people are modeling.”

I suppose that might refer to their tie up with Google and TPUs, but perhaps Jensen has also decided to start renting GPUs. That would be interesting in the next NVDA CC. I suppose they could still set up subsidaries that buy the GPUs from NVDA and then rent them out, so NVDA can still book the sale.
